| Inning | Scoring Play | Score |
|---|---|---|
| Top 1 | Riley Greene homers (13) on a fly ball to right field. Colt Keith scores. | 2-0 DET |
| Bottom 1 | Bobby Witt Jr. homers (6) on a fly ball to left center field. | 2-1 DET |
| Top 2 | Dillon Dingler homers (5) on a fly ball to left field. Wenceel Pérez scores. | 4-1 DET |
| Bottom 3 | Drew Waters singles on a ground ball to center fielder Wenceel Pérez. Vinnie Pasquantino scores. Salvador Perez scores. Maikel Garcia to 2nd. | 4-3 DET |
| Top 5 | Spencer Torkelson singles on a line drive to left fielder Drew Waters. Kerry Carpenter scores. Gleyber Torres to 3rd. | 5-3 DET |
| Bottom 7 | Mark Canha out on a sacrifice fly to right fielder Kerry Carpenter. Maikel Garcia scores. | 5-4 DET |
| Top 8 | Spencer Torkelson homers (14) on a fly ball to center field. | 6-4 DET |
| Top 8 | Dillon Dingler singles on a ground ball to left fielder Drew Waters. Wenceel Pérez scores. | 7-4 DET |
| Bottom 9 | Drew Waters singles on a ground ball to center fielder Wenceel Pérez. Maikel Garcia scores. | 7-5 DET |
